In the paper coating process, a water based pigmented coating is applied to base paper to enhance the optical and topographical properties of the pigmenting surface. The quality of coated paper is mainly governed by the characteristics of base paper. It generally believed that the base paper properties, coating process, and coating formulation are very important, since these might affect the optical properties of coated paper, as well as the structure and uniformity of coating layer.The variations in formation, absorption, thickness, moisture, and roughness of the base paper have a great influence on the properties of the coating layer and its variations. The uneven coat weight distribution is the most important factor influencing the uneven print image, mottling. Several mechanisms have been proposed to explain the effect of base paper on coated paper quality. Essentially all of these literatures don’t refer to the brightness of coated paper. Very few literatures refer to the relationship of base paper brightness and coated paper brightness. So it’s very important to study the effect of base paper and the relationship of base paper and coating formulation on the brightness of coated paper.The effect of base paper brightness and blending ratio of clay and GCC on the optical properties, mechanical properties and printability of coated paper were investigated. It was found that the brightness of coated paper not only depend on the brightness of base paper but also on the blending ratio of clay and GCC. The brightness of coated paper increased with increasing of brightness of base paper. The effect of differences in pigment properties on the optical properties of a coated paper depends on the brightness of base paper. For low-brightness base paper,100% clay coating layer gave a higher brightness of coated paper than 100%GCC coating layer. The blending ratio of clay and GCC had synergy effect on the brightness of coated paper. While for high-brightness base paper,100% GCC coating layer gave a higher brightness of coated paper than 100% clay coating layer. The gloss, printing surface strength and mechanical properties of coated paper decreased with the increasing of GCC.In this research, OBA was applied in base paper and coating layer to improve the optical of coated paper. The result showed that they all increase the brightness of coated paper, while the efficiency of OBA which is applied in top-layer is highest. Pigments and base paper brightness have great effect on the OBA efficiency. Higher brightness of base paper and the ratio of GCC helped to improve the OBA efficiency. Studying the OBA efficiency of coated paper may helped to improve the brightness of coated paper and decrease the cost of coated paper.
